
Ghada Fathi Waly
Ghada Fathi Waly is the Director-General of the United Nations Office on Drugs and Crime in Vienna. She has a distinguished career focused on social protection and poverty reduction, and she recently praised a Dominican artwork that honors the Mirabal sisters during a formal donation ceremony.
